Scott, I see earlier that you were looking for some comic type of bit at the beginning of the show. I have been using this comedy magic gag called Trick of the Month. It is hilarious. In my very initial talk, I talk about the misconceptions of hypnosis - " ...how some people ask me if it is witchcraft or voodo or even magic. I then state that magic can sometimes be a description for hypnosis. Even I think that the results I sometimes get for clients is like magic. ... So, I decided that I wanted to learn some magic. I something called "Trick of the Month' club but I just got my trick in this morning. I really wanted to entertain you all with it. Do you all want to learn the trick with me? ..."
Then I go into the routine - lasts less than 5 minutes but really gets great laughs and warms up the audience. then I segway back into what hypnosis really is.
I am not a professional magician by any means. This trick just took less than an hour to perfect. I've had some stage show performances that would have been a total bust if I had not set the frame for laughter with this.
